From the background information supplied by the inventors, news correspondents obtained the following quote: “Siding is a common building covering, frequently used in wood-framed buildings to protect against water. Over time, ordinary weathering and other damage may degrade the integrity of building siding, which may then require repair or replacement. Insurers may photograph damaged building siding to make a record of its condition for claims adjustment and repairs. It is also possible to use measurements of lengths of portions of the building siding derived from an image to determine size of the building siding. “In an unrelated field, color charts are used by professionals in entertainment, advertising, photography, and fine art industries. Color charts provide a set of known color patches for comparison against observed colors. Color charts frequently also provide scales of known length and dimensions for reference of distances within the image. In addition to determine size measurements of objects in captured images, color charts are typically used to check color calibration in reproductions of images or to allow a photographer to adjust camera settings prior to image capture, which may include adjusting parameters to obtain a desired color temperature and white balance. In order to use color charts for measuring objects or determining colors within an image, however, the color chart must be photographed with the image. This is typically performed by holding the color chart near an object of interest when the image is captured. This method may require an additional person to hold the color chart, however, which may further interfere with lighting conditions (e.g., by blocking light sources or by reflection).”
Supplementing the background information on this patent, NewsRx reporters also obtained the inventors’ summary information for this patent: “The present application discloses a siding evaluation apparatus, system, and method for use in identifying a characteristic of building siding. According to an aspect of the invention disclosed herein, the siding evaluation apparatus may comprise a color chart holder and means for removably attaching the siding evaluation apparatus to a first portion of the building siding. The means for removably attaching the siding evaluation apparatus may include using at least one of pressure or friction to hold the siding evaluation apparatus in place relative to the first portion of the building siding. The color may be adapted to hold a color chart in a manner such that the color chart and a second portion of the building siding are simultaneously visible when the siding evaluation apparatus is attached to the first portion of the building siding. In some embodiments, the color chart holder may include the color chart. Alternatively, the color chart holder may include one or more hooks or other connectors to connect to one or more of a color chart or a color chart case containing a color chart. Thus, the color chart may be removable from the color chart holder or may be integrally disposed within the color chart holder in a manner not adapted for removal.
“In some embodiments, the means for removably attaching the siding evaluation apparatus to the first portion of the building siding may include a protrusion or a clip. The protrusion may be adapted to be removably inserted between rows of siding to hold the siding evaluation apparatus in place by friction or pressure. The protrusion may further include a tapered portion that is tapered to be thinner at the end of the protrusion away from the color chart holder, viz. the end of the protrusion that is inserted between the rows of siding. The tapered portion of the protrusion may have a thin end away from the color chart holder that has a thickness less than 2 millimeters and a thick end nearer the color chart holder that has a thickness greater than 2 millimeters. The clip may be adapted to receive the first portion of the building siding to hold the siding evaluation apparatus in place by friction or pressure. The clip may receive a portion of a seam of the building siding and may apply pressure to the seam to removably secure the siding evaluation apparatus. The clip may include a gap between 0.3 and 3 millimeters into which the first portion of the building siding is received.
“The siding evaluation apparatus may be constructed as a single piece or may be formed of multiple pieces. When formed of multiple pieces, the siding evaluation apparatus may further be configured to allow the position of the color chart holder to be adjusted relative to the means for removably attaching the siding evaluation apparatus to the first portion of the building siding. Thus, the siding evaluation apparatus may further comprise an adjustable connector disposed between the means for removably attaching the siding evaluation apparatus to the first portion of the building siding and the color chart holder. The adjustable component may be adapted to rotate, slide, or otherwise adjust the position of the color chart holder in relation to the position of the means for removably attaching the siding evaluation apparatus to the first portion of the building siding. Thereby, the position of the color chart holder may be adjusted to display the color chart substantially parallel to the second portion of the building siding by adjusting the position of the adjustable connector between the color chart holder and the connecting portion. Whether formed as one solid piece or multiple pieces, however, any or all parts of the siding evaluation apparatus may be formed of any convenient material, such as synthetic plastics, rubbers, or solid resins.
“According to a further aspect of the invention disclosed herein, the system may comprise the following: a siding evaluation apparatus adapted to removably attach to a first portion of the building siding and further adapted to hold a color chart for display in proximity to the first portion of the building siding a color chart; an image capture device positioned to capture an image of the color chart; and a computing device communicatively connected to the image capture device, including one or more processors and a module stored in a program memory of the computing device that, when executed by the one or more processors, cause the computing device to: receive a digital image of the color chart and a second portion of the siding from the image capture device, and determine a characteristic of the building siding based upon the received digital image. The siding evaluation apparatus may be any of the embodiments of the siding evaluation apparatus as described herein. The program memory may further store executable instructions that cause the one or more processors to adjust a color profile of the digital image based upon the one or more known reference areas of the color chart.
“According to a further aspect of the invention disclosed herein, the method may comprise the following: removably attaching a siding evaluation apparatus to a first portion of the building siding; capturing an image of the color chart and a second portion of the building siding using an image capture device; determining a profile for the image based upon a portion of the captured image corresponding to at least a portion of the color chart using one or more processors; and determining a characteristic of the building siding based upon the captured image and the determined profile using one or more processors. The siding evaluation apparatus may include a color chart holder adapted to hold a color chart and a connecting portion adapted to hold the siding evaluation apparatus in place by one or more connectors. The siding evaluation apparatus may also be any of the embodiments of the siding evaluation apparatus as described herein. Determining the characteristic of the building siding may include determining one or more of the following: a size associated with the building siding, a condition of the building siding, an age of the building siding, or damage to the building siding. The method may further include adjusting the position of the color chart holder to display the color chart substantially parallel to the second portion of the building siding by adjusting the position of an adjustable connector between the color chart holder and the connecting portion.
